A rectangular tank measuring 89 cm by 55 cm by 28 cm was to be filled with water by two taps, D and E. Tap D which fills the tank at a rate of 5 ℓ per minute was first turned on for 4 minutes before Tap E was turned on as well. If the tank was filled to the brim in a total of 5 minutes from the time when Tap D was first turned on, what is the rate at which Tap E fills the tank? Give your answer in ℓ per minute correct to 1 decimal place.
Total volume of the tank
= 89 x 55 x 28
= 137060 cm
3 1 ℓ = 1000 cm
3 5 ℓ = 5000 cm
3 Volume of water filled by Tap D
= 5000 x 5
= 25000 cm
3 Volume of water filled by Tap E
= 137060 - 25000
= 112060 cm
3 Rate in which Tap E fills the tank
= 112060 ÷ 1
= 112060 cm3/min
112060 mℓ/min
= 112.06 ℓ/min
≈ 112.1 ℓ/min (Correct to 1 decimal place)
Answer(s): 112.1 ℓ/min
